Question
Consider a computer system with multiple shared resource types, with one instance per resource type. Each instance can be owned by only one process at a time. Owning and freeing of resources are done by holding a global lock (L). The following scheme is used to own a resource instance :Which of the following choice(s) about the above scheme is/are correct?
function OWNRESOURCE(Resource R)
Acquire lock L // a global lock
if R is available then
Acquire R
Release lock L
else
if R is owned by another process P then
Terminate P, after releasing all resources owned by P
Acquire R
Restart P
Release lock L
end if
end if
end function
Correct answer
(A) The scheme ensures that deadlocks will not occur.; (B) The scheme may lead to live-lock.; (C) The scheme may lead to starvation.
Solution
1.Deadlock: The scheme uses preemption (terminating process and releasing its resources) to resolve resource conflicts. By allowing preemption, the circular wait condition for deadlock is broken. Therefore, deadlocks will not occur. (A is correct)
2.Live-lock: Two processes could repeatedly preempt each other. For example, owns , preempts to get , then restarts and preempts to get back. This cycle can continue indefinitely without either process making progress. (B is correct)
3.Starvation: A process could be repeatedly terminated and restarted by other processes, never getting a chance to complete its execution. (C is correct)
4.Mutual Exclusion: The global lock ensures that the check for resource availability and its acquisition are atomic. Only one process can successfully execute the acquisition logic for a specific resource at any time. (D is incorrect)
